If some one is meeting you in Napier, and you can't walk to the dock gate, what is the best arrangement to make to meet them?

You can get the shuttle to drop you off at the Port security gate and your visitor could meet you there. There is public parking on the road which is above that gate

The other option is for them to meet you at the shuttle drop off point in Napier.

I'd suggest ensuring that you have a mobile that you can contact them from or vice versa
